Hello, welcome back!

It’s a bug that will break various things (Tor Browser new identity, whonixcheck, sdwdate) but not an indicator of compromise.

Malware, Computer Viruses, Firmware Trojans and Antivirus Scanners - Kicksecure

Debugging and fixing that may be possible. Would require several times going back and forth most likely. But more easy to start with a newly downloaded Whonix-Gateway.

If you like to debug…

sudo journalctl -f

And in another terminal emulator tab.

sudo systemctl restart onion-grater.service

Post the output here. Will try to see if there are any DENIED messages (apparmor issue) or ANOM_ABEND messages (seccomp).

Fixed with :

sudo unlink /usr/local/etc/onion-grater-merger.d/* ; echo “$?”

Following by :

sudo rm /usr/local/etc/onion-grater-merger.d/40_bisq.yml ; echo “$?”

As described in the Wiki :grimacing:
